9.3.10 Strategy Element
A12 and A120 Route Management Strategy
| 9.3.10 | Strategy Element |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Action: | Install Roundabout at A120 Hare Green Harwich Road Junction | ||
| Priority: | High | Ref: | 6A |
| Initiation: | The two gaps in the central reserve at theend of the A120 Colchester eastern bypass east of the A133 Hare GreenInterchange are the location of a serious accident hot spots. This ispartially due to the high speed of mainline traffic and possibly the sinuousalignment of the A120 through the section. | ||
| Action description: | A scheme will be prepared to construct a newroundabout at the Harwich Road Junction. Turning restrictions will also bemade at the Park Road junction. Lighting will also be installed at the improved junctions. This will form the first stage of improvements that will enable all turningmovements to be made between the A133 and the A120 (see Action Ref 6B). | ||
| Objective(s) met: | Safety objectives, OS1, 2 and 3 will be themain beneficiaries of the proposals, with economy objective OC3 also gaining. | ||
| Benefits: | The benefit will be the reduction in accident ratesand accident severity. | ||
| Timescale: | The scheme will take a while to go through thenecessary statutory procedures, and construction in year 3 may be possible. | ||
